The Masterclass Certificate in Decolonizing Social Media is a timely and essential course that addresses the urgent need for a more inclusive and equitable approach to social media. This certificate course empowers learners with the knowledge and skills to challenge colonialist narratives, biases, and structures that permeate digital platforms.

Course Details


• Decolonizing Social Media: An Overview
• Historical Context: Colonialism and Social Media
• Power Dynamics in Digital Spaces
• Decolonizing Strategies for Social Media Use
• Representations and Misrepresentations in Social Media
• Algorithmic Bias and Decolonizing Social Media
• Decolonial Ethics in Social Media Management
• Case Studies: Successful Decolonizing Social Media Campaigns
• Decolonizing Social Media: Future Directions and Implications
• Final Project: Design a Decolonizing Social Media Campaign
